About this app

This app is part of the participatory art project Freedom 2.0 (more information at www.freedom.florianmehnert.de) and serves as an interface between the analog and digital world by creating an awareness of the sensitivity of your own data.

The app uses the GPS function of your smartphone to determine your location every 30 seconds and does not access any other information. The location data is anonymized and encrypted before being sent to our server at http://www.freiheit.florianmehnert.de.

The app is designed to run in the background and is also designed to use very little battery.

This self-tracking app demonstrates how individual behaviors are obtained from data. It illustrates that data is traded as a precious resource and how it can be further processed to gather more information.

By using this app, you will be anonymously participating in the art project Freedom 2.0. The data generated can be visualized in an exhibition and the internet in real time.

This app is exclusively used as an element of the art project Freedom 2.0 and will not be used for other purposes. The data will not be disclosed or transmitted to third parties.
